Course Details

Market Research and Analysis: Understanding the importance of market research, the different types of research, and how to analyze the data to identify trends and opportunities in the YA fiction market.
Target Audience and Segmentation: Defining the target audience for YA fiction, understanding the various segments within this market, and learning how to tailor content to meet the needs and preferences of these groups.
Competitive Analysis: Identifying key competitors in the YA fiction market, analyzing their strengths and weaknesses, and using this information to inform your own marketing and content strategies.
Market Trends and Forecasting: Keeping up-to-date with the latest trends in YA fiction, understanding how these trends are likely to evolve in the future, and using this information to inform your content and marketing plans.
Sales Data Analysis: Analyzing sales data to understand what is driving sales in the YA fiction market, identifying the most popular genres and authors, and using this information to inform your content and marketing strategies.
Marketing Channels and Strategies: Exploring the various marketing channels available for promoting YA fiction, including traditional and digital media, and learning how to develop effective marketing strategies for these channels.
Brand Development and Management: Understanding the importance of building a strong brand in the YA fiction market, learning how to develop and manage a brand, and using this brand to differentiate your content and attract and retain customers.

Career Path

In the Executive Development Programme for YA (Young Adult) Fiction, understanding the job market trends is crucial. This 3D pie chart showcases the distribution of key roles in the YA fiction industry, providing a clear perspective on the most in-demand positions in the UK market. 1. Children's Author (40%): With a significant portion of the market, children's authors play a pivotal role in shaping the literary landscape for young adults. They create engaging and age-appropriate stories, fostering a love for reading among the younger generation. 2. Editor (20%): Editors are essential for refining and polishing manuscripts. They work closely with authors to ensure the story is coherent, engaging, and free of errors, contributing to the overall quality of the published work. 3. Literary Agent (15%): Literary agents act as intermediaries between authors and publishers, negotiating deals and advocating for their clients' interests. Their role is vital in helping authors navigate the complex publishing world and secure the best possible deals. 4. Publisher (10%): Publishers are responsible for producing, distributing, and marketing books. They work with authors, editors, and literary agents to bring stories to life and ensure they reach the right audience. 5. Marketing Specialist (15%): Marketing specialists play a crucial role in promoting books to potential readers. They devise and implement marketing strategies, connecting books with their target audiences and driving sales. By understanding the distribution of these roles, professionals in the YA fiction industry can better navigate their career paths and make informed decisions about their future development. This data-driven approach not only highlights job market trends but also emphasizes the importance of each role in the overall publishing process.
